The hot water extracts (HWE) from Pterospatum tridentatum dried inflorescences are used
in the northeastern portuguese region of Trás-os-Montes due to its therapeutic properties,
namely against rheumatism, bladder, liver and kidney disorders [1]. The therapeutic properties
attributed to hot water extracts from plants are often related with polysaccharide
macrophage immunostimulatory activity [2].
